BooleanOperand
Inheritance: java.lang.Object
public class BooleanOperand
Denna klass kapslar in det transformerade meshet som operand för en Boolesk operation.
Metoder
| Metod | Beskrivning |
|---|---|
| equals(Object arg0) | |
| getClass() | |
| getOperand() | Hämtar operand, den kan vara en instans av HalfSpace, IMeshConvertible eller Node. |
| hashCode() | |
| notify() | |
| notifyAll() | |
| of(Entity mesh) | Skapa en BooleanOperand instans från en rå IMeshConvertible instans. |
| of(Entity mesh, Matrix4 transform) | Skapa en BooleanOperand instans från en IMeshConvertible instans och en specificerad transform. |
| of(Node node) | Skapa en BooleanOperand instans från en nod, ett giltigt objekt som implementerar IMeshConvertible krävs. |
| toString() | Hämtar strängrepresentationen av BooleanOperand |
| wait() | |
| wait(long arg0) | |
| wait(long arg0, int arg1) |
equals(Object arg0)
public boolean equals(Object arg0)
Parameters:
| Parameter | Typ | Beskrivning |
|---|---|---|
| arg0 | java.lang.Object |
Returns: boolean
getClass()
public final native Class<?> getClass()
Returns: java.lang.Class
getOperand()
public A3DObject getOperand()
Hämtar operand, den kan vara en instans av HalfSpace, IMeshConvertible eller Node.
Returns: A3DObject - the operand, it can be an instance of HalfSpace, IMeshConvertible or Node.
hashCode()
public native int hashCode()
Returns: int
notify()
public final native void notify()
notifyAll()
public final native void notifyAll()
of(Entity mesh)
public static BooleanOperand of(Entity mesh)
Skapa en BooleanOperand instans från en rå IMeshConvertible instans.
Parameters:
| Parameter | Typ | Beskrivning |
|---|---|---|
| mesh | Entity | Det mesh som används som operand för en boolesk operation, det kan vara en instans av IMeshConvertible eller HalfSpace |
Returns: BooleanOperand - An instance of BooleanOperand
of(Entity mesh, Matrix4 transform)
public static BooleanOperand of(Entity mesh, Matrix4 transform)
Skapa en BooleanOperand instans från en IMeshConvertible instans och en specificerad transform.
Parameters:
| Parameter | Typ | Beskrivning |
|---|---|---|
| mesh | Entity | Det mesh som används som operand för en boolesk operation, det kan vara en instans av IMeshConvertible eller HalfSpace |
| transform | Matrix4 | Transformen för mesh-objektet |
Returns: BooleanOperand - An instance of BooleanOperand
of(Node node)
public static BooleanOperand of(Node node)
Skapa en BooleanOperand instans från en nod, ett giltigt objekt som implementerar IMeshConvertible krävs.
Parameters:
| Parameter | Typ | Beskrivning |
|---|---|---|
| node | Node | En Node instans med ett giltigt objekt som implementerar IMeshConvertible |
Returns: BooleanOperand - An instance of BooleanOperand
toString()
public String toString()
Hämtar strängrepresentationen av BooleanOperand
Returns: java.lang.String - Strängrepresentationen av BooleanOperand
wait()
public final void wait()
wait(long arg0)
public final void wait(long arg0)
Parameters:
| Parameter | Typ | Beskrivning |
|---|---|---|
| arg0 | long |
wait(long arg0, int arg1)
public final void wait(long arg0, int arg1)
Parameters:
| Parameter | Typ | Beskrivning |
|---|---|---|
| arg0 | long | |
| arg1 | int |